Amidst Coronavirus scare, thousand rally to touch late Emir’s corpse

By Samuel Ogunsona

Thousands of locals rally to touch the remains of the Emir of Kano Tafida Abubakar who died yesterday.

The Emir was said to have developed complications which eventually led to his sudden date.

He has since been buried according to Islamic rights.

However, at the burial thousands of locals milled around ecstatically to either touch or catch a glimpse of the late Emir whose body was wrapped in white linen.

Officials battled in vain to curtail the surging crowd as they jostled to touch the Emir’ s remains

This development came amidst widespread reports of Coronavirus infection in the North West State with Kano, the most famous city in the area fighting back a pandemic that already threaten her huge population.
